did the job
Well the wire was a little thin, but it has a lot of strands, powers good, the remote wire was really flimsy but stiff at the same time, I would move it, then it would bouce back the the same spot made it hard to hide the wires, but I got the job done, the fuse I like, but I don't like the set up!

It works, but its el cheapo
Wire does not feel 4 gauge, plastic shield is 5mm, same thickness as 4 gauge strand! Fuse block is cheap and plastic-y. Ring terminals are too small to fit battery/ground. Feels cheap, save yourself the time if you get this and run to hardware store, get some real 4 gauge ring terminals!

Couldn't beat it with a stick...even if you had to.
I chose this install kit cause of the price and quality as well as the fuse holder. The wire size is a little under what they claim it to be, but for the price you can't beat it and the ANL fuse holder is way better for upgrading your system later. All in all I would totally recommend this amp kit for anything under 1000 watts. 800 should be your max.

I bought this kit to upgrade my power wire for my amp. It does have it all so if you are looking for some thing that is cheap and you don't have a lot money I would say go for it. The only thing I would have to say is that you get one screw for the fuse so that don't make to much sense to me. The gauge is off, but what a big surprise on that. It looks to be about a 6 not a four, but for the price you can't beat it. RCA cables don't look to bad either, I was surprise on that end. The ground is short, but is a easy fix if you just go to a hardware store.
I don't recommend to use the speaker wires in the kit, because the copper is lacking in the wires. Like I said I bought the kit for the power wire and I am happy with it. Oh yeah the title tells you its a 5000 watt kit, you would be lucky to get it to hold up to 1200 watts. I also read the reviews before I bought this it's not like I didn't know what I was getting into when I bought it. Overall I would give a 3.5 out of five. I say that because it's neither the worst or the best, it's just good. I would recommend to buy monster if you have the money. I have used it before and its very good.
I gave it a 3 on durability, because I have not had it long .
